If checked, the tax tables divide the standard deduction and tax brackets equally between two jobs. Tax rates apply at roughly half of the income threshold (e.g., the 24 percent rate normally applies for wages over $180K, but If the Step 2 box is checked, the 24 percent rate applies to wages over about $96K). To accurately fill in line 1, you’ll need to use the graphs provided on page 4 of Form W-4. These graphs are separated out by filing status, so you’ll need to select the correct graph based on how you file your taxes. The left-hand column lists dollar amounts for the higher-earning spouse, and the top row lists dollar amounts for the lower-earning spouse. The new W-4, introduced in 2020, still asks for basic personal information but no longer asks for a number of allowances. Now, employees who want to lower their tax withholding must claim dependents or use a deductions worksheet. An ITIN is an identification number issued by the U.S. government for tax reporting only.

Step 2 is the adjustment for multiple jobs and families in which both spouses work. This is how to get the right tax rates for the family’s combined income when the employer only knows about the one income source (i.e., wages) of one family member. Steps 1 and 5 are mandatory for all employees who complete the form (i.e., name, Social Security Number, address, filing status, signature, and date). Step 4 is optional but may help ensure that withholding is accurate.

An employer who pays employees for six or fewer months during a year may register as a seasonal filer and indicate the months the employees are paid. An employer who is registered as a seasonal filer is not required to file a return for an off-season https://adprun.net/ reporting period in which employees are not paid.
